Local Iraqi-Americans react to deteriorating situation in Iraq

Islamic militants continue to advance across Iraq, sweeping up much of the nation in violence and terror. Although there has been no order to intervene, the U.S. military has begun gathering its forces in the Persian Gulf and placing them on standby. The rapidly deteriorating situation in Iraq has been in the international spotlight for days. However, local Iraqi-Americans are also voicing their concerns about the future of Iraq. Rafid Hindo grew up in Iraq and now lives in Chicago. He gives us his perspective on the situation.
